0205-GR84 Preto Carvaõ Basalt
Product Description: This rich black igneous rock is characterized by its fine grain size which displays a subtle patterning and depth of color when honed, polished or water jetted. Basalt is formed from volcanic action and lava flows, which contribute to its uniform and consistent appearance. With its fine grain and even color mix, the Preto Carvaõ basalt is prized for its ability to hold finishes. Deposits are often found in large hexagonal columns, hence limiting the size for example of pavers, which are available up to 30" x 30" for full container orders. Larger pieces may be available on a limited basis.
Projects that Feature this Stone: Portland Festival Streets Vera Katz Park
Suggested Uses: pavers, treads/risers, interior veneers, wall caps, coping, cubic fabrication.
Most Popular Finishes: 02-Polished: counter-tops 03–Lychee, 04-Adze, 08-Thermal or 19-Sandblast: pavers, veneers, stair treads, architectural details 05-Cleft and 07-Mushroom: exterior veneer
Standard Test Data: Density (lbs/cf): 181.67 Water Absorption %: 0.18 Compressive Strength (Wet) PSI: 26,825 Compressive Strength (Dry) PSI: 29,000 Flexural Strength (Wet) PSI: 3,930 Flexural Strength (Dry) PSI: 4,104
